Muzeum i Instytut Zoologii}, copyright={Rights Reserved - Free Access}, address={Warszawa}, howpublished={online}, year={2008}, language={eng}, abstract={The present state of knowledge of the tachinid fauna of Eastern Asia is reviewed. The materia from the subfamily Phasiinae collected in North Korea by five expeditions of researchers from the Institute of Zoology PAS, Warsaw, Poland was studied. Thirteen species of the phasiine flies are recorded. Ten species are reported for the first time in the fauna of North Korea. Two new species are described and illustrated: Dionaea karinae sp. nov.. and Hemyda dominikae sp. nov.}, type={Text}, title={State of knowledge of the tachinid fauna of Eastern Asia, with new data from North Korea.
